Isn't this simply an issue for the mods? I mean, you have to read the rules when you join, don't you? After that point, the mods should lock and later delete duplicate threads; maybe warn the user as well, depending on how stupid a mistake it was. No-one reads stickies, especially stickies about rules. I find the best way to get people to read the rules is have one of those timers on the rule page when you're registering; it won't let you continue with registration until a minute or two has passed. I've read rules during those things because I had nothing else to do, and I'd assume others would do the same. Otherwise, don't overly focus on this. If it's in the rules, the ball's in the mods' court after that. |

It should be made a bit more clear if bumping old topics is okay or not in the rules. I've been to forums where necro-posting is deemed okay, and others where necro is looked down upon a lot. Last forum I was on, there would be a "oh lawd no necro!!" type of post followed by a mod's declaration of a thread lock. I think that this might cut down duplicate threads a bit, since people scared to bump might just make another thread on a whim. But, there's always going to be those members who don't read the rules, or neglect the search function to get their answer. Best that can be done is infractions or the ban hammer.
